Host A (VLAN 10) wants to send a packet to Host B (VLAN 20) on the same physical switch. What actually happens at Layer 2/3 to deliver this packet?

A Host A directly ARPs for Host B's MAC across VLANs since switches broadcast ARP requests to all VLANs by default
B Host A ARPs for the default gateway's MAC (its own subnet), sends the frame to the gateway/router, which routes the packet to VLAN 20, and Host B replies via the same path
C Host A sends the frame using Host B's IP as the destination MAC directly, and the switch translates it
D The switch automatically bridges VLAN 10 and VLAN 20 frames without any routing since they share the same physical hardware
E VLANs cannot communicate under any circumstances, so the packet is dropped
